However, direct synthesis of crystalline … WebJan 28, 2024 · The σ carbon-carbon bond has a bond length of 154 pm, and a bond strength of 377 kJ/mol. The carbon-hydrogen σ bonds are slightly weaker, 421 kJ/mol, than those of methane. The C-C-H bond angles in ethane are 111.2 o which is close to the what is expected for tetrahedral molecules. hurricane provisions https://adventourus.com

WebMay 7, 2024 · Bond length decreases going across the periodic table. (smaller atoms make smaller bonds) C-C > C-N > C-O. For bonds between equivalent atoms, the greater bond order the shorter the bond length.
